The Supreme Court permitted the applicant to withdraw the application, resulting in the Miscellaneous Application being dismissed as withdrawn. The applicant was granted the liberty to file a review petition.
The Supreme Court allowed the applicant to withdraw the application to file a review petition. The Miscellaneous Application was dismissed as withdrawn with liberty to file a review petition. Justices Ashok Bhushan and Navin Sinha presided over the case. Appearing parties included Mr. Vikramjit Banerjee, ASG, Mr. Nalin Kohli, Mr. Baldev Atreya, Ms. Nimisha Menon, and Ms. Anil Katiyar.
